#pragma once
#include "DSPDemo.h"
#include "MainComponent.h"
//==============================================================================
class DSPSamplesApplication : public JUCEApplication,
private TimeSliceThread,
private Value::Listener,
private ChangeListener
{
public:
//==============================================================================
DSPSamplesApplication();
const String getApplicationName() override { return ProjectInfo::projectName; }
const String getApplicationVersion() override { return ProjectInfo::versionString; }
//==============================================================================
void initialise (const String&) override;
void shutdown() override;
//==============================================================================
static DSPSamplesApplication& getApp();
//==============================================================================
bool loadFile (const File&);
void togglePlay();
void stop();
void init();
void play();
void setLooping (bool);
//==============================================================================
void setCurrentDemo (int index, bool force = false);
int getCurrentDemoIndex() const { return demoIndex; }
const std::vector<DSPDemoParameterBase*>& getCurrentDemoParameters() { return currentDemo->getParameters(); }
AudioDeviceManager& getDeviceManager() { return audioDeviceManager; }
AudioFormatManager& getFormatManager() { return formatManager; }
AudioTransportSource* getTransportSource() { return transportSource; }
Value& getPlayState() { return playState; }
Value& getLoopState() { return loopState; }
//==============================================================================
struct MainWindow : public DocumentWindow
{
MainWindow (String name)
: DocumentWindow (name,
Desktop::getInstance().getDefaultLookAndFeel()
.findColour (ResizableWindow::backgroundColourId),
DocumentWindow::allButtons)
{
setUsingNativeTitleBar (true);
setContentOwned (mainComponent = new MainContentComponent(), true);
#if JUCE_ANDROID || JUCE_IOS
setFullScreen (true);
#else
centreWithSize (getWidth(), getHeight());
setResizable (true, false);
setResizeLimits (500, 400, 32000, 32000);
#endif
setVisible (true);
}
void closeButtonPressed() override
{
JUCEApplication::getInstance()->systemRequestedQuit();
}
void setTransportSource (AudioTransportSource* source)
{
mainComponent->getThumbnailComponent().setTransportSource (source);
}
void initParameters()
{
mainComponent->initParameters();
}
private:
ScopedPointer<MainContentComponent> mainComponent;
JUCE_DECLARE_NON_COPYABLE_WITH_LEAK_DETECTOR (MainWindow)
};
private:
//==============================================================================
void valueChanged (Value&) override;
void changeListenerCallback (ChangeBroadcaster*) override;
//==============================================================================
AudioDeviceManager audioDeviceManager;
AudioFormatManager formatManager;
Value playState { var (false) };
Value loopState { var (false) };
double currentSampleRate = 44100.0;
uint32 currentBlockSize = 512;
uint32 currentNumChannels = 2;
ScopedPointer<AudioFormatReader> reader;
ScopedPointer<AudioFormatReaderSource> readerSource;
ScopedPointer<AudioTransportSource> transportSource;
ScopedPointer<DSPDemoBase> currentDemo;
AudioSourcePlayer audioSourcePlayer;
ScopedPointer<MainWindow> mainWindow;
int demoIndex = -1;
AudioBuffer<float> fileReadBuffer;
};
